element14 Community
element14 Community
    Register Log In
  • Site
  • Search
  • Log In Register
  • Community Hub
    Community Hub
    • What's New on element14
    • Feedback and Support
    • Benefits of Membership
    • Personal Blogs
    • Members Area
    • Achievement Levels
  • Learn
    Learn
    • Ask an Expert
    • eBooks
    • element14 presents
    • Learning Center
    • Tech Spotlight
    • STEM Academy
    • Webinars, Training and Events
    • Learning Groups
  • Technologies
    Technologies
    • 3D Printing
    • FPGA
    • Industrial Automation
    • Internet of Things
    • Power & Energy
    • Sensors
    • Technology Groups
  • Challenges & Projects
    Challenges & Projects
    • Design Challenges
    • element14 presents Projects
    • Project14
    • Arduino Projects
    • Raspberry Pi Projects
    • Project Groups
  • Products
    Products
    • Arduino
    • Avnet Boards Community
    • Dev Tools
    • Manufacturers
    • Multicomp Pro
    • Product Groups
    • Raspberry Pi
    • RoadTests & Reviews
  • Store
    Store
    • Visit Your Store
    • Choose another store...
      • Europe
      •  Austria (German)
      •  Belgium (Dutch, French)
      •  Bulgaria (Bulgarian)
      •  Czech Republic (Czech)
      •  Denmark (Danish)
      •  Estonia (Estonian)
      •  Finland (Finnish)
      •  France (French)
      •  Germany (German)
      •  Hungary (Hungarian)
      •  Ireland
      •  Israel
      •  Italy (Italian)
      •  Latvia (Latvian)
      •  
      •  Lithuania (Lithuanian)
      •  Netherlands (Dutch)
      •  Norway (Norwegian)
      •  Poland (Polish)
      •  Portugal (Portuguese)
      •  Romania (Romanian)
      •  Russia (Russian)
      •  Slovakia (Slovak)
      •  Slovenia (Slovenian)
      •  Spain (Spanish)
      •  Sweden (Swedish)
      •  Switzerland(German, French)
      •  Turkey (Turkish)
      •  United Kingdom
      • Asia Pacific
      •  Australia
      •  China
      •  Hong Kong
      •  India
      •  Korea (Korean)
      •  Malaysia
      •  New Zealand
      •  Philippines
      •  Singapore
      •  Taiwan
      •  Thailand (Thai)
      • Americas
      •  Brazil (Portuguese)
      •  Canada
      •  Mexico (Spanish)
      •  United States
      Can't find the country/region you're looking for? Visit our export site or find a local distributor.
  • Translate
  • Profile
  • Settings
Vision Thing
  • Challenges & Projects
  • Project14
  • Vision Thing
  • More
  • Cancel
Vision Thing
Blog The Watching Picture
  • Blog
  • Forum
  • Documents
  • Events
  • Polls
  • Files
  • Members
  • Mentions
  • Sub-Groups
  • Tags
  • More
  • Cancel
  • New
Join Vision Thing to participate - click to join for free!
  • Share
  • More
  • Cancel
Group Actions
  • Group RSS
  • More
  • Cancel
Engagement
  • Author Author: dixonselvan
  • Date Created: 18 Nov 2019 5:59 PM Date Created
  • Views 1260 views
  • Likes 5 likes
  • Comments 3 comments
  • visionthingch
Related
Recommended

The Watching Picture

dixonselvan
dixonselvan
18 Nov 2019

Introduction

 

     While thinking about doing a project for Halloween, this idea popped up in my mind. Imagine you are staring at a picture and looking at the details. Suddenly if the picture turns scary! As shown in the animated image below?  Who will not be scared to their bones?

image

Source: https://images.app.goo.gl/nKLtCh9qfa8S8MzB9

 

What does this have to do with Vision Thing - Project14 competition?

 

     The above idea will scare someone for sure, but how will we time it to exactly change a picture scary when someone is staring at it. Here comes the Beaglebone AI with the power of TI Deep Learning out of the box. So a rough overview, the Beaglebone AI will be connected to a camera on top of the picture, let's have a digital display displaying the picture. The setup will identify when someone stares the picture for some time. then change the image displayed to scary.

 

What are the other uses of this project?

 

  • Watching TV, Computer monitors for a long time without proper blinking and rest can be strainful for eyes. So this setup can monitor and alert us when we breach the limit of viewing without rest that can harm our eyes.
  • Live effects can be added to our video streamed through a webcam connected to BB-AI. This can be achieved using Open CV.

 

Unboxing and Getting Started

 

     Before going any further I would like to thank tariq.ahmad, Element14 Community and Beaglebone.org for sponsoring a wonderful Beaglebone AI. Below are some of the pictures showing different views of the Beaglebone AI and an additional cute little Axial Fan for active cooling of BB-AI.

 

Beaglebone AI

https://beagleboard.org/ai

 

{gallery} Beaglebone AI

image

Beaglebone AI: Front View

image

Beaglebone AI: Front View

image

Beaglebone AI: Back View

image

Beaglebone AI: Top View

image

Beaglebone AI: Bottom View

 

F251R Axial Fan

https://in.element14.com/nidec-copal/f251r-12llc/axial-fan-25mm-12vdc-1-412cfm/dp/2856032

 

{gallery} F251R Axial Fan

image

Axial Fan: With Beaglebone AI

image

Axial Fan: Top View

 

Getting Started

 

     Both the Beaglebone ecosystem and OpenCV were completely new to me. So it was pretty tough to get going initially. At this point, I would like to thank Sean_Miller for the excellent contribution of his knowledge and experience on Beaglebone AI. This made the getting started process quite stress-free. Check his blog here - BBAI Seein' Around Corners, Talkin', IoT Exploitin' Backup Car Cam with Onboard Vision AI

 

{gallery} BB-AI Getting Started

image

Beaglebone AI: Powered ON and with active cooling through axial fan

image

Beaglebone AI: Multimeter showing Beaglebone Processor's temperature in degrees Celsius

image

Beaglebone AI: Setup with Beaglebone AI and webcam for computer vision

image

Beaglebone AI: TiDL example project - Classification output

Progress ... [To be Continued]

 

     So far I have achieved the below,

 

  • Played with the Classification example project
  • Played with Open CV

   

     It was quite late that I decided to show up for this competition which was around November first week. I thought it would be easy to get going. But the knowledge gap became quite hard to be filled as I progressed further in a short span of time. I learned many new things but unfortunately, I couldn't gain all that was required to complete this project before the deadline (Nov 18). So I decided to blog about my project first and then continue with it!

  • Sign in to reply

Top Comments

  • three-phase
    three-phase over 5 years ago +2
    Good start to your project, time catches us all out with projects. Look forward to reading your progress. Kind regards
  • 14rhb
    14rhb over 5 years ago +2
    This is a really good idea Dixon, your GIF image was indeed very scary. It reminded me in part of the end scene in "Raiders of the Lost Ark" when the ghosts turn into hideous monsters. I really look forward…
  • dixonselvan
    dixonselvan over 5 years ago in reply to 14rhb +2
    Thanks for your encouraging words three-phase and 14rhb Sure I'll update on the progress as soon as possible.
  • dixonselvan
    dixonselvan over 5 years ago in reply to 14rhb

    Thanks for your encouraging words three-phase and 14rhb Sure I'll update on the progress as soon as possible.

    • Cancel
    • Vote Up +2 Vote Down
    • Sign in to reply
    • More
    • Cancel
  • 14rhb
    14rhb over 5 years ago

    This is a really good idea Dixon, your GIF image was indeed very scary. It reminded me in part of the end scene in "Raiders of the Lost Ark" when the ghosts turn into hideous monsters. I really look forward to seeing any update on this - good luck.

    • Cancel
    • Vote Up +2 Vote Down
    • Sign in to reply
    • More
    • Cancel
  • three-phase
    three-phase over 5 years ago

    Good start to your project, time catches us all out with projects. Look forward to reading your progress.

     

    Kind regards

    • Cancel
    • Vote Up +2 Vote Down
    • Sign in to reply
    • More
    • Cancel
element14 Community

element14 is the first online community specifically for engineers. Connect with your peers and get expert answers to your questions.

  • Members
  • Learn
  • Technologies
  • Challenges & Projects
  • Products
  • Store
  • About Us
  • Feedback & Support
  • FAQs
  • Terms of Use
  • Privacy Policy
  • Legal and Copyright Notices
  • Sitemap
  • Cookies

An Avnet Company © 2025 Premier Farnell Limited. All Rights Reserved.

Premier Farnell Ltd, registered in England and Wales (no 00876412), registered office: Farnell House, Forge Lane, Leeds LS12 2NE.

ICP 备案号 10220084.

Follow element14

  • X
  • Facebook
  • linkedin
  • YouTube